THE SPECKLED TROUT
WHERE COMMUNITY MEETS TASTE
The Speckled Trout project took us through three landscapes — from the kitchen in Blowing Rock, to rivers in Boone, to downtown Damascus, VA. Over three days, we chased light, weather, and genuine moments to create a film that feels lived-in. Real sounds, real people, and real motion guided the direction, with an emphasis on atmosphere over polish — letting each scene speak for itself.
Shot on anamorphic lenses for cinematic depth and texture, the project demanded flexibility and intuition. From sourcing local families for models, to shifting schedules, to a heavy downpour mid-river — beauty in the tension became part of the tone. Our hybrid workflow let Paul focus on stills and Evan on motion, often within the same frame, building a cohesive story while saving time and cost. The final piece feels like The Speckled Trout itself: rooted in place, shaped by community, and driven by craft.
FUSE ONCOLOGY
ACCELERATING CARE AND FINAL EDIT
We had just one intense day in Greensboro, filming four interviews at Cone Health for Fuse Oncology — a company devoted to accelerating cancer care by breaking down radiotherapy workflow silos. Because the video had to be ready for an upcoming trade show, our tempo was tight: we scripted, lit, and filmed interviews, b-roll, and stills in parallel, and then handed off to our editing team immediately. By the following weekend, the final cut was locked, proofing our ability to deliver high-quality storytelling under pressure.
Our hybrid production method (Paul on stills, Evan on video) paid off again. We captured the same faces, the same moments, twice — once in motion, once in frame — maximizing value per minute with models and clinicians. The editing team worked in lockstep to stay on schedule, and our full suite of gear enabled polished, professional interviews. The result: a narrative that reflects Fuse’s mission — not just in what they say, but in how fast, clean, and purposeful their message moves.
CAROLINA PET COMPANY
A TAIL OF TWO PAWS
Over three days, we moved through three very different homes to bring Carolina Pet Company’s aesthetic vision to life. The goal was to show how their thoughtfully designed pet products — beds, throws, and accessories — feel at home across a variety of interior styles. We mixed still photography and video, working in our hybrid style (Paul on stills, Evan on motion), so we could capture the same interactions and moments with our furry models — saving time, money, and energy on set.
Sourcing well-behaved “dog models” brought its own challenges, so we collaborated with a local dog trainer to find four-legged stars who were both cute and cooperative (a little like working with short-attention-span toddlers). In between treats and cuddle breaks, we lit and shot scenes as though we were staging a lifestyle editorial with plenty of b-roll to support punchy, energetic short-form social content. Our editing team stayed tightly aligned with the deliverables schedule, and our full lighting kit gave the footage a polished yet warm, natural feel.
BOONE CHAMBER OF COMMERCE
CUT OFF BUT STILL THRIVING
In the aftermath of Hurricane Helene, we partnered with the Boone Area Chamber of Commerce to document the strength and spirit of local businesses and residents who endured its impact. This film — one of four in a broader series — focused on the community of Beech Mountain, a town completely cut off for days after the storm. Roads were gone, power was out, and yet what emerged wasn’t despair, but neighborly love and support.
We spent a day on the mountain capturing conversations and scenes that revealed how people adapted, helped each other, and began rebuilding in isolation. The shoot was intimate, shaped by a sense of responsibility to let the community speak for itself. The result is a grounded, human portrait of resilience — a story not just about what was lost, but what was most important when everything else fell away.
